Fun match of the day: Steps vs. Djoko - after the first two sets I thought it will be a rather routine win for Djoko and went on to do something else. Came back to see that 3rd set went to a tie-break and it became an exciting and high class match after that. Steps a worthy opponent and an entertainer to boot.
Upset of the day: Hard to chose between Ferrer - Kuznetsov and Gulbis - Stakh, but I was personally a lot more surprised at the first. I thought that Kuznetsov would probably have a nice grass game (hadn't seen much of him before, but as a former junior Wimbledon champ I expected that of him), but that Ferrer's consistency would win out. Glad, Kuznetsov pulled through in the end.
Gulbis - Stakh: was surprised, just how bad Gulbis' return of serve was that day. He rarely managed to go deep into the Stakh service games, resulting in very few break chances and little pressure on Stakh. Stakh such a classical grass courter, loved watching him, will have a good chance in R3, when he'll be meeting Chardy.
